Residence in Heraklion

The location of this residence in Heraklion, is in the suburbs of the city. Moreover, the plot has many olive trees whilst enjoying at the same time a spectacular view. The design of this single family house took in mind this breathtaking view towards the Cretan sea. The amazing view of the house though is towards the north orientation. In other words, the positioning of functional exterior spaces is hard due to strong winds. Therefore, the choice of a second point of reference to the south was crucial. Not only for the large courtyard but for the swimming pool as well. Meanwhile, in the interior, the houses’ atmosphere is defined by a sense of openness thanks to its layout. Finally, the abundant natural light airiness created by the houses’ large openings towards both north and south define the living experience in the residence.
